We are excited to present you the Q1 2011 BETA release of Telerik Extensions for ASP.NET MVC! For everyone who is eager to know what we cooked for the next major release of the MVC bundle, please read on.

In addition to the official ASP.NET MVC 3 RTM and NuGet Package Manager support and the VS Extensions MVC3 project templates we announced with the Q3 2010 SP1 launch, three new extensions are joining the Telerik MVC UI components family:

  • Upload
  • Splitter
  • Slider

Furthermore, we enriched the set of Telerik MVC Grid features with some fresh additions like batch editing/updates, group aggregates and group header/footer templates, and page size combobox pager item. The MVC editor gets an important update as well by integrating Image Upload Dialog which makes use of the new MVC Upload extension. On top of that, we enhanced the mobile devices support of our MVC components and provided IE9 RC compatibility. Details are present in the forthcoming paragraphs.

Details on the Q1 2011 BETA (also present on Telerik Labs)

Upload - this component performs asynchronous/synchronous file upload and leverages HTML5 features (in browsers which support them) like drag and drop/multiple file upload and native progress monitoring.

Splitter - light-weight splitter extension which will give you the ability to separate the content on our MVC screens into individual collapsible panes. Furthermore, the end user can control the UI presentation having resizable area for each content module.

Slider - incorporates integral slider features like selecting value from a defined range, range selection with 2-drag handles, orientation, ticks, etc. Consists of two sub-extensions - Slider and RangeSlider.

Editor

Image Upload Dialog - the editor's image dialog has been augmented and now allows you to upload files in directories by means of the new Upload MVC extension.

Grid

  • Batch edits/updates - the editing mechanism of the grid is extended to allow quick and intuitive client edits clicking in row cells. The edited values are stored until another operation is triggered and can be discarded or processed as a batch transaction.

  • Group aggregates and group header/footer templates - the grid now has the ability to calculate aggregates for groups automatically and output them into the group headers or footers. In addition, one can define own group header or footer templates and visualize values/content inside them.

  • Page Size combobox item in pager - the existing grid pager exposes an option to display combobox to modify the page size value.
